ABOUT EAGLEPICHER
EaglePicher Technologies is driving the electrification of defense, aviation and space. We provide the broadest range of battery systems in the world for the most demanding applications. We develop leading-edge products that make drones fly higher, undersea vessels run longer, aircraft fly farther, rockets launch safely and satellites operate longer. With our cutting-edge research and manufacturing, we continue to set new standards in the industry. For 100 years, we have provided mission-critical power solutions to the defense, aviation and space markets. EaglePicher provides custom battery assemblies, battery management systems, pyrotechnic devices and other power solutions.

Our employees are passionate, dedicated and empowered to realize our vision. We strive for the right mix of people with diverse backgrounds personalities and perspectives, and to ensure this works, we create an inclusive work environment that places a premium on communication and collaboration. At EaglePicher, we will give you the opportunity to harness all that is within you with access to the latest tools, information and training.

EaglePicher is headquartered in Joplin, MO with manufacturing and research and development facilities in Joplin, MO, Seneca, MO, Pittsburg, KS, East Greenwich, RI and in Southbridge, MA.

ABOUT THE POSITION
The Director of Program Management position is a critical leadership role that will be responsible for all aspects of program management execution including profit and loss at the BU level. The role will be a key part of the management team and will help drive performance and strategic direction in Energetic Systems. The successful candidate will have excellent communication and management skills that foster a team and drives accountability. This role will report to the Vice President of Energetic Systems.
Responsibilities:
  • Responsible for managing such tasks such as coordination of business development opportunities, bidding/proposing projects, developing pricing strategies, managing compliance to customer requirements, maintaining project schedules, assurance of financial performance
  • Providing effective management of all programs in the Managing authority over programs including Negotiations, Statement of Work (SOW), CSR preparation, EVM concepts, Change Management, Risk & Opportunities.
  • Leads a team of Program Managers and Associate Program Managers to effectively execute on customer contracts/orders across the Energetic Systems Business Unit.
  • Effectively communicate and coordinate with both external customers and internal functional support groups (ie: Operations, Quality, Engineering, etc)
  • Develops and maintains relationships and partnerships with customers, stakeholders, peers, and partners
  • Develops and executes project and process plans, implements policies and procedures and sets operational goals
  • Manages, develops and motivates employees through influence.
  • Model and demonstrate strong leadership in ethics and safety
  • All other duties as assigned by Supervisor
Qualifications:
  • U.S. Persons.
  • Bachelor’s degree in business administration or related field required
  • 5 years of program management experience
  • DoD experience is preferred
  • Background/experience in batteries/electro chemistries or power electronics preferred
  • Proven track record developing program management processes and teams
  • Advanced understanding of financial management (P&L)
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work in a team environment
  • Experience in leading a team
  • Demonstrated results leading activities in support of:
    • Program Management
    • Supply Chain Management
    • Contract Management
    • Engineering
    • Operations
    • Finance
  • Proficiency with MS Office suite of products and MS Project
  • Willing to travel as required
